需求:实现流程图功能,根据状态不同显示不同的颜色,点击有对应的点击颜色思想:根据jsmind构建思维导图,改变节点背景颜色,获取点击节点事件当点击节点是设置节点选中背景图片。注意:由于jsmind更新各版本api都有很大改动,所以我使用的都是官方文档注明的基于各版本都支持的api效果: 这里的要素是根据接口返回的,具体接口数据如下: root是根节点,chrldren是子要素,可以根据自己的需求自行改造代码:先引入jsmind库(我引入的最新版本0.5)npminstalljsmind@latest--save找到刚才引入vue中的jsmind的npm包,可以看到jsmind.css,在这里可
前言jsMind是一个显示/编辑思维导图的纯javascript类库,其基于html5的canvas进行设计。我们使用它可能需要在网页上单纯的使用这种图样的效果,而其他交互却是自定义的,我这边选择的是jsMind与网上的一个jsmind.menu.js(右键菜单)。开始安装npmijsmind--save使用import'jsmind/style/jsmind.css'importjsMindfrom'jsmind/js/jsmind.js'window.jsMind=jsMindconst{init,reBuild}=require('./jsmind.menu.js')const{rese
前言jsMind是一个显示/编辑思维导图的纯javascript类库,其基于html5的canvas进行设计。我们使用它可能需要在网页上单纯的使用这种图样的效果,而其他交互却是自定义的,我这边选择的是jsMind与网上的一个jsmind.menu.js(右键菜单)。开始安装npmijsmind--save使用import'jsmind/style/jsmind.css'importjsMindfrom'jsmind/js/jsmind.js'window.jsMind=jsMindconst{init,reBuild}=require('./jsmind.menu.js')const{rese
jsmindmultijsmind思维导图多人协作版(可本地安装、可扩展源码)源码下载地址https://gitee.com/aqu415/jsmindmulti介绍多人协作脑图,站在巨人的肩膀上:前台是赫赫有名的开源的jsMind(可自己改源码,接口丰富、扩展性强),本工具中对jsMind源码做了小小的改动;适合不能访问外网、或者不想把数据放外网的公司(现在很多互联网免费的协作脑图产品,但是有的敏感数据并不想放外网)多人协作思维导图主要采用pythondjangoweb框架,如果不熟悉的可以先补一下;Django快速入门视频推荐:https://www.bilibili.com/video/
jsmindmultijsmind思维导图多人协作版(可本地安装、可扩展源码)源码下载地址https://gitee.com/aqu415/jsmindmulti介绍多人协作脑图,站在巨人的肩膀上:前台是赫赫有名的开源的jsMind(可自己改源码,接口丰富、扩展性强),本工具中对jsMind源码做了小小的改动;适合不能访问外网、或者不想把数据放外网的公司(现在很多互联网免费的协作脑图产品,但是有的敏感数据并不想放外网)多人协作思维导图主要采用pythondjangoweb框架,如果不熟悉的可以先补一下;Django快速入门视频推荐:https://www.bilibili.com/video/